SPF (Sender Policy Framework)
If you want to ensure that your email campaigns are delivered successfully, understanding SPF is necessary. SPF adds a layer of protection by allowing you to designate which mail servers are authorized to send email on behalf of your domain. This helps prevent unauthorized senders from impersonating your brand and enhances your email credibility.
How SPF Works
By creating an SPF record in your DNS settings, you specify which IP addresses are allowed to send emails for your domain. When a receiving mail server gets an email, it checks the sending IP against the SPF record. If the IP matches, the email is considered valid; otherwise, it may be flagged as spam.

DMARC (Domain-based Message Authentication, Reporting & Conformance)
All email marketers should prioritize DMARC in their strategies. DMARC enables domain owners to implement policies for email authentication, giving them greater control over how their domain is used in email communications. By authenticating emails sent from your domain, DMARC helps prevent unauthorized use, ensuring that your legitimate campaigns reach the intended recipients and retain their integrity.
What is DMARC?
Below is a protocol that combines SPF and DKIM to verify the authenticity of email messages. DMARC allows domain owners to specify how email receivers should handle messages that fail these authentication checks. By providing a reporting mechanism, it empowers you to monitor and understand the email activity associated with your domain, allowing for more informed decisions regarding your email strategy.

Setting Up SPF, DKIM, and DMARC
After you’ve researched the fundamentals, it’s time to set up SPF, DKIM, and DMARC for your domain. Begin by adding an SPF record that lists the authorized email servers allowed to send emails on behalf of your domain. Next, configure DKIM to sign your emails with a cryptographic key, and finally, implement a DMARC policy to specify how receiving servers should handle emails that fail SPF or DKIM checks. This comprehensive setup will establish a fortified email authentication framework for your campaigns.

FAQ
Q: What is SPF and how does it contribute to email deliverability?
A: SPF, or Sender Policy Framework, is an email authentication method that helps to prevent spoofing. It allows domain owners to specify which mail servers are permitted to send emails on their behalf. When an incoming email is received, the recipient’s server checks the SPF record of the sending domain to verify if the email is coming from an authorized server. If it is not, the email may be marked as spam or rejected, thus increasing the chances of legitimate emails reaching their intended recipients.
Q: How does DKIM work in enhancing email security?
A: DKIM, or DomainKeys Identified Mail, adds a digital signature to the headers of email messages. When an email is sent, the sending server generates a unique signature based on the content of the email and the sender’s private key. The recipient’s server can verify this signature using the corresponding public key published in the sender’s DNS records. This process assures the recipient that the email was indeed sent by the stated sender and that its content has not been altered in transit, thus improving trust and deliverability.
Q: What role does DMARC play in protecting email campaigns?
A: DMARC, or Domain-based Message Authentication, Reporting & Conformance, builds on SPF and DKIM by allowing domain owners to publish policies that dictate how receiving servers should handle emails that fail authentication checks. With DMARC, organizations can specify actions such as quarantine or rejection of suspicious emails. Additionally, DMARC provides reporting features that allow domain owners to receive feedback on authentication failures, helping them to monitor and improve their email deliverability over time.
Q: How do SPF, DKIM, and DMARC work together to enhance email security?
A: SPF, DKIM, and DMARC are complementary technologies that collectively strengthen email security. SPF verifies that the sending server is authorized to send emails for the domain, DKIM ensures the integrity of the email content, and DMARC enforces a policy for dealing with authentication failures. Together, they create a layered defense against phishing and spoofing, thus enhancing the overall trustworthiness of the sender and improving email deliverability rates.
Q: Can implementing these protocols negatively affect my email campaigns?
A: If not set up correctly, SPF, DKIM, and DMARC can lead to deliverability issues. For instance, if the SPF record exceeds the lookup limit or if DKIM signatures are improperly configured, legitimate emails may be rejected or marked as spam. Ensuring proper configuration and periodically reviewing these settings can help mitigate potential negative impacts while enhancing overall email deliverability.
